🥕 Fueling Tiny Superheroes with Yummy Nutrition
Kids don’t just eat—they explore food like pirates hunting treasure. But getting them to munch on broccoli instead of candy? That’s a quest! Blend veggies into smoothies that taste like dessert—spinach hides in a berry blast like a ninja. Or turn meals into games: stack carrot sticks into “towers” before gobbling them up. My neighbor’s kid, Timmy, once ate a whole zucchini thinking it was a “dragon tail” during a pretend battle. True story!
Nutrition isn’t just about greens, though. Kids need protein to build muscles for tree-climbing and carbs for endless tag games. Think peanut butter on whole-grain toast or yogurt parfaits with granola “sprinkles.” And water? It’s their secret superpower—swap soda for funky straws that make hydration a party. A balanced plate keeps their bodies ready for anything, from cartwheels to catching fireflies.

🏃♂️ Zooming Bodies: Exercise That Feels Like Play
Kids don’t need gyms—they need adventures! Turn exercise into a quest, like a backyard obstacle course where they leap over “lava” (pillows) or crawl under “spider webs” (string). My cousin’s daughter, Lila, burns energy pretending she’s a cheetah racing across the savanna (aka the park). Parks, bikes, and even dance parties in the living room keep hearts pumping and giggles flowing.
Aim for an hour of movement daily. It strengthens bones, boosts moods, and helps them sleep like logs. Try “animal walks”—hop like frogs, waddle like penguins, or gallop like horses. It’s fitness disguised as silliness, and kids eat it up. Bonus: active kids focus better at school, turning them into mini Einsteins.
😴 Sleep: The Magic Potion for Growing Kids
Sleep is like a charger for kids’ batteries. Without it, they’re cranky zombies, stumbling through the day. School-age kids need 9-11 hours of shut-eye, while preschoolers might clock 10-13. Create a bedtime routine that’s cozy, not a battle. Dim lights, read a story about talking bunnies, and skip screens—blue light keeps brains wired.
One mom I know swears by “starry night” projectors to lull her son to sleep, imagining he’s camping under the cosmos. If kids resist, make bedtime a game: “How fast can you snuggle into your blanket cave?” Sleep repairs their bodies, grows their brains, and preps them for tomorrow’s adventures.
🧠 Happy Minds, Healthy Kids
Kids’ emotions bounce like pinballs, and their mental health matters as much as their bodies. Stress from school or friends can weigh them down, so teach them to name their feelings. “I’m mad!” is better than a tantrum. Try “breathing balloons”—they inhale, imagining a balloon inflating in their belly, then exhale to “pop” it. It’s calming and hilarious.
Encourage playdates, art, or journaling to let feelings spill out. My friend’s kid, Sam, draws “monster worries” and then rips them up to feel brave. Check in daily: “What made you smile today?” builds trust. If they’re struggling, don’t hesitate to chat with a counselor—kids deserve to shine inside and out.
🩺 Checkups and Shots: Keeping Kids in Tip-Top Shape
Doctor visits are like tune-ups for a racecar. Regular checkups catch small issues before they grow, and vaccines are shields against sneaky germs. Kids might dread needles, so distract them with a silly song or promise a sticker (works every time). Explain that shots help them stay strong for soccer or dance recitals.
Dental checkups matter too—cavities are villains that ruin superhero smiles. Brush twice daily with fun toothbrushes (think dinosaurs or sparkles). One kid I know only brushes if his mom pretends the toothpaste is “magic slime.” Whatever works, right? Staying on top of health basics keeps kids ready for life’s big moments.
🌞 Outdoor Vibes: Nature’s Health Boost
Nature is a playground and a healer. Kids who romp outside soak up vitamin D for strong bones and zap stress. Build forts from sticks, hunt for “treasure” (cool rocks), or splash in puddles. My nephew once spent an hour chasing a butterfly, totally forgetting his “I’m bored” whining.
Even urban kids can find green spaces—parks, community gardens, or balcony planters. Fresh air clears their minds, and dirt? It’s practically a badge of honor. Outdoor play sparks creativity and builds tough immune systems, so let them get a little messy.
